G. Sciaudone et al., Enucleation of intraductal papillary-mucinous tumor of the head of the pancreas. Report of 2 cases, GASTRO CL B, 24(1), 2000, pp. 121-124
Intraductal papillary-mucinous tumors of the pancreas are characterized by
malignant transformation of unpredictable occurrence because of their unkno
wn natural history. Surgical treatment is duodenopancreatectomy or left pan
createctomy even for benign tumors. We report 2 cases of benign intraductal
papillary-mucinous tumor confined to the head of the pancreas and treated
by enucleation.
